Joly's Recalls 80% Vinegar Due to Risk of Serious Injury or Death from Poisoning and Chemical Burns; Violates FHSA Labeling Requirements
Recalled February 19, 2026 · CPSC recall 26273 · Joly's


Description
This recall involves Joly's 80% Vinegar (32-ounce, pack of two). The vinegar comes in a white capped transparent bottle with an orange and red label with white lettering that has "Joly's" brand, "80% Vinegar" and "Dilutes to 5 Gallons". There are no other markings on the container.
What to do
Consumers should move the vinegar products out of sight and reach of children immediately and contact Joly's to receive a full refund and disposal instructions. Consumers will be asked to send an email to [email protected] with a photo of the recalled product in its original packaging and "RECALLED" printed on the container.
